City Guide
Incisa Scapaccino, Piedmont, Italy
Overview
Incisa Scapaccino is a quaint town set in the rolling hills of Piedmont, Italy, with a population just over 2,000. Known for its medieval charm, tranquil atmosphere, and friendly community, it's a perfect base for exploring the region's wine country and historic sites.
Best Time to Visit
April-June and September-October for mild weather, fewer crowds, and vineyard activity.
Local Tips
Shops and restaurants may close for siesta in the afternoon, so plan meals and errands accordingly. Renting a car is recommended to explore the surrounding countryside.
Cultural Etiquette
Tipping is modest (round up the bill or leave small change). Dress casually but neatly, especially when visiting churches. Greet locals with a friendly 'Buongiorno'.
Safety Warnings
Incisa Scapaccino is generally very safe, but be cautious of narrow roads at night and watch for limited street lighting in rural areas.
Hidden Gems
Seek out the tiny museums dedicated to local history, the quiet pathway along the Belbo river, and family-run wineries offering informal tastings just outside the town.
